Turn and tilt windows.

Tilt and turn windows are a revolutionary design. They are sleek and elegant design that is ideal for different types of projects. These windows also provide great weatherproofing and high levels of natural light.

A tilt and turn window features a secure locking mechanism through only one handle. Five metal locking pins are located inside the vent to secure the mechanism. This is a seal that keeps air, water, or fire at the best possible level.

These windows can be made out of uPVC frames or aluminum frames. UPVC is a sturdy material that is used for window frames. It is known for its ability to sustain excellent energy efficiency, and is less susceptible to cracks and rot. An aluminium tilt and turn window is a good choice if you're looking for a window that is easy-to-clean.

Tilt-and-turn windows can be configured to open in three different positions. They function like normal doors when they are opened horizontally. As the window opens they slide down the hinges at the bottom. On the other hand, if the window is turned to the inside, they are able to open to wide openings.

Tilt and turn windows are available in aluminum or uPVC and are among the most durable and cost-effective windows options. Tilt and turn replacement windows are easy to operate and feature modern styling and easy ventilation.

A great way to save energy is to use windows with an U-value of less than. The U-value is the amount of heat that is transferred from one side of the window to the opposite side.

You can also cut down on energy costs by choosing an inert material, like argon which fills the space between the panes. Krypton is another option, and is commonly used in triple-paned windows.

Triple glazing

Triple glazing windows are increasingly popular in homes that have aluminium or timber frames. These windows make the home more comfortable and safer, and they can also help protect the environment. They are 40% stronger than single-glazed windows and 30% thicker than double-glazed.

There are a variety of window styles to choose from. Some are more efficient than others. It is essential to choose the right type for you. Fortunately, it's easier than ever before to locate the right glass.

double glazing glass repair glazed windows are typically composed of two glass panes, separated by the spacer. This gives them a high airtightness rating. However, it's possible for heat to escape through the gap between the panes. Triple-glazed units add an additional pane of glass to the unit, forming a a tight seal between them. It keeps your home warmer during winter.

As well as helping the environment, triple glazing can also aid in reducing noise. By reducing the amount of outside noise you'll be able to rest better at night.

You can also reduce your energy costs. Triple-glazed windows are considerably more energy efficient than double glazed windows. You could save as much as $126 to $523 a year by heating your home with less energy.
